Panasonic S700EP-K

The Panasonic S700EP-K is a DVD player that stands out because it can support PAL and NTSC DVDs from any country, making it great for traveling.

  • Dust Proof Design

  • Supports DVD, DVD-R, DVD + R, DVD + RW, DVD-RW, DVD-9, VCD, CDDA, HDCD, CDG, CD-R, and CD-RW

  • Power resume DVD even after a power failure

  • Works best with official DVD movies

Additionally, if you have a thing for image quality, you’ll make great use of this device’s 1080p up-conversion, allowing you to enjoy movies in higher clarity than they were originally intended.

Sony DVPSR510H

The Sony DVPSR510H is a simple DVD player in terms of what it can do how it can be controlled. It is designed to support all known CD and DVD formats and even has JPEG and MP3 Playback.

  • HDMI Output

  • JPEG and MP3 Playback

  • Supports DVD, DVD+R, DVD+R DL, DVD+RW, DVD-R, DVD-R DL, DVD-RW

  • Also supports Audio: CD, CD-R, CD-RW

  • Issues with the remote

More so, it has an ultra-slim design, allowing fitting into pretty much any cabinet along the rest of your multimedia system.
